The BDA is the association for Registered Dietitians, who are the only qualified and statutorily regulated health professionals that assess, diagnose and treat diet and nutrition problems at an individual and wider public health level in the UK.
Using current public health and scientific research on food, health and disease, they translate this into practical guidance to enable people to make appropriate lifestyle and food choices.
Dietitians work in the NHS, private practice, industry, education, research, sport, media, public relations, publishing, NGOs and government. Their advice influences food and health policy across the spectrum from government, local communities and individuals.
